### The Staker Bonds to a Worker ("Ursula")
|
||||
The staker must specify a worker who will confirm the activity and sign on behalf of this staker by calling the `StakingEscrow.setWorker(address)` method.
|
||||
Changing a worker is allowed no more than 1 time in `StakingEscrow.minWorkerPeriods()`.
|
||||
Changing a worker is allowed no more than once within `StakingEscrow.minWorkerPeriods()`.
|
||||
Only the worker can confirm activity.

Some users will have locked but not staked tokens.
|
||||
In that case, an instance of the `UserEscrow` contract will hold their tokens (method `UserEscrow.initialDeposit(uint256, uint256)`).
|
||||
All tokens will be unlocked after a specified time and the user can retrieve them using the `UserEscrow.withdraw(uint256)` method.
|
||||
When the user wants to become a staker - she uses the `UserEscrow` contract as a proxy for the `StakingEscrow` and `PolicyManager` contracts.
|
||||
When the user wants to become a staker - they use the `UserEscrow` contract as a proxy for the `StakingEscrow` and `PolicyManager` contracts.
